The new TNETD4000R remote
terminal ADSL chipset from
Texas Instruments is designed to
give OEMs a complete, cost-
effective and simplified way of
building next-generation remote
ADSL solutions. Designed for
remote applications such as
external modems, small office/
home office (SOHO) routers and
residential gateways, the '4000R
builds on TI's leadership in
supplying breakthrough solutions
for the ADSL industry.
The chipset leverages the in-
dustry's most advanced DSP core
technology--TI's TMS320C6000
generation--and leading-edge
analog and integration capabili-
ties to deliver a cost effective,
interoperable and highly program-
mable solution for stand-alone
customer premise applications.
The '4000R chipset builds on two
previous generations of modem
design from Texas Instruments
and leverages Amati ADSL soft-
ware and technology.
High Integration, Lower Total
System Cost, Design Ease
Like all of TI's ADSL solutions,
the '4000R chipset features high
levels of integration and function-
ality. The chipset is a complete
ADSL solution, offering every-
thing necessary to implement a
remote ADSL solution, from
Tip/Ring to Utopia 2 or serial
interfaces and all the required
software. The five-device chipset
integrates all necessary program,
data, and interleave memory,
along with all of the real-time
microcontroller functions. By
integrating functions such as the
microcontroller, the '4000R
enables faster time to market
while reducing total system cost.
TI also improves time-to-market
by providing complete develop-
ment kits that include evaluation
module boards, full documenta-
tion and detailed reference
designs with schematics, gerber
files, test routines and design
notes. Finally, the latest analog
front end (AFE) design helps
reduce the board area by more
than 40%. This contributes
significantly to a lower bill of
materials (BOM).

TNETD4000R Remote Terminal Chipset
The Devices
Digital Section
TNETD4150 Universal Digital
Interface--The Universal Digital
Interface (UDI) provides the data
interfaces (serial or Utopia 2) for the
modem. Functions performed by
the UDI include bearer channel
muxing/demuxing, ADSL framing/
deframing, ATM transmission con-
vergence, Trellis coding, Reed-
Solomon encode/decode, CRC
scrambling/descrambling, and
interleave/deinterleave (8-Kbytes
on-chip interleave memory).
TNETD4250 ADSL Transceiver--
The TNETD4250 utilizes TI's
industry-leading 'C6000 DSP
technology to provide superior
performance and unparalleled pro-
grammability. The device performs
the ADSL digital signal processing
and all real-time operation, adminis-
tration and maintenance (OA&M)
and management functions for the
modem. Specific digital signal pro-
cessing includes the control and
processing of all initialization/
training sequences and the steady
state ADSL modem processing.
The steady state processing func-
tions include FFT/IFFT, line equaliza-
tion (FEQ & TEQ) filtering and echo
cancellation.
Analog Front End
TNETD2011/13--The TNETD2011
and '2013 are high performance
ADSL codecs that provide a 14-bit
analog-to-digital converter, 14-bit
digital-to-analog converter and a
complete set of digital and analog
filters. The '2011 device features
sets of filters for ADSL over POTS
while the '2013 provides the filter-
ing for ADSL over ISDN applica-
tions. The set of POTS filters in the
'2011 are applicable for both full-
rate and G.lite implementations.
THS6022--A remote terminal line
driver, the THS6022 contains two
high-speed, high-current drivers
capable of providing 250-mA output
current (min) into a 50-ohm load.
The drivers can be configured dif-
ferentially to drive a 50-V
p-p
output
signal over low-impedance lines.
THS6062--Using the latest ultra-
low-noise amplifier technology, the
THS6062 consists of two low-
noise, high-speed remote-terminal
line receive amplifiers.
